Put your pain au chocolat or Lucky Charms aside, here comes Finnish breakfast! What are Finns eating at breakfast? The most significant difference between Finnish and many other breakfasts is that Finns rarely eat anything especially sweet, like pastries or sugar cereals, in the morning time.

Repovesi national park, located a 3-hour drive away North-West from Helsinki, is the perfect place to visit if you are a hiking newbie! This Lakeland beauty has a hanging bridge and a hand-operated cable ferry on top of versatile forest and lake views.
